The district is pleased to announce that Fredrick Metzger has been appointed as the new director of facilities. 

Most recently, Metzger served as the director of facilities for the Amityville Union Free School District. While there, he successfully completed over $75 million of capital construction and $4 million of emergency remediation projects. Among his responsibilities, Metzger conducted site assessments with the district’s security consultant, partnered with building administration and the custodial teams to address building concerns, and oversaw a team of over 55 buildings and grounds staff. He also served as the chairperson of the districtwide safety team. Metzger also has experience as the director of facilities in the Roosevelt Union Free School District and the head custodian in Roslyn Public Schools.

Metzger holds a New York State Asbestos Inspectors License and has a background in fire safety, fire suppression systems and alarm systems.
